Book Of The Week: Genealogy of the Lewis Family in America


Genealogy of the Lewis Family in America:
From the Middle of the Seventeenth Century 
Down to the Present Time, 
Volume 1


William Terrell Lewis
Courier-journal job printing Company, 1893 - Doyle Collection - 454 pages

"Chiefly a record of some of the descendants of John Lewis. He was born in Donegal County, Ireland 1678 to Andrew Lewis and Mary Calhoun. He married Margaret Lynn. He died in Virginia 1 Feb 1762. They were the parents of seven children."
